Debate: Are Regional Jets or Turboprops the Answer to Supply-Constrained New Gen Narrowbodies?

  • Why should investors consider regional aircraft financing, and what are the main structural or credit risks to watch?
  • With ATR orders sold out, how are availability constraints shaping lease rates and investor appetite?
  • Do regional jets still make sense in markets dominated by low-cost carriers and high utilisation narrowbodies? Are turboprops the safer, more durable investment?
  • How do remarketing challenges differ between ATR and Embraer fleets given their limited operator bases?
  • Can either aircraft type realistically serve as a substitute for new narrowbody capacity, or will they remain niche segments despite current demand?
